For a beginner, you should deffinatly buy one of the cheaper models. Something without a whole lot of extra stitches and stuff, you probably won't use them. All you really need is something that does zig-zag stitches, possibly a button-hole maker, and that you find comforatble to use.

I don't recamend buying one off the internet; try to find a machine shop near you, so you can test out the floor models and make sure that you're comfortable with using the machine you purchase. If you buy a machine that is too complicated to use, you probably won't use it a whole lot.

$100USD or more is a good price to look for. Anything cheaper than that might be a little too cheap. (sorry, I don't know the euro conversion)
